The North Face Skareb 40 Backpack - 2150-2750 cu in    Read other reviews of this product
 
Two weeks in Europe   11-27-07   

Great pack if you are looking to travel light. I stuffed mine full of dry-fit shirts, socks, and underwear for 2 weeks in Europe and had room to spare for power cords and such. I used it essentially as a suitcase. Got rained on a few times and never used the included rain cover, so I guess it is good to go for light and short-term rain. Only wish is for more external pockets to stash small stuff, but overall it is a great pack. Euro travel tip: take old socks and underwear and just throw them away as you go. My pack was lighter when I got back, even with several souvenirs!

The North Face Venture Jacket - Men's    Read other reviews of this product
 
Two weeks in Europe   11-27-07   

On my trip to Europe I had rainy days in London, Rome, and Paris but not a drop got through my jacket. In a heavy downpour I would suggest wearing a baseball cap if you have the hood up. The hood blocks too much of your upward and peripheral vision, but the bill of a ball cap keeps the hood in the right spot to keep you dry but still visually aware. Great as a light windbreaker as well, and wads up nice and small to stash in a daypack. Definitely a great jacket for the price.
